Kyle Gass is keeping busy.
While Tenacious D remains on indefinite hold following the fallout from Gass’s controversial joke about the attempted assassination of Donald Trump during their 2024 tour, the guitarist isn’t sitting around waiting for Jack Black to return his calls. Instead, he’s getting back on stage and capturing it on tape.
Live in Palmdale drops January 23rd via Aspecialthingrecords, featuring 12 tracks recorded at Transplants Brewing in the Californian desert city. Available on digital and baby blue vinyl. The Kyle Gass Band have been around since 2011, with two studio albums under its belt: the self-titled 2013 debut and 2016’s Thundering Herd. The lineup features Tenacious D guitarist John Konesky alongside Mike Bray, Jason Keene, and Tim Spier.

As for Tenacious D, the ice is thawing. Their cover of REO Speedwagon’s ‘Keep On Lovin’ You’ appeared on the LA Wildfire benefit album Good Music to Lift Los Angeles last year, and The Complete Masterworks Vol. 3 dropped in October. Jack Black has publicly stated they “will be back” and that “everybody takes a break sometimes,” and eagle-eyed fans noticed he liked Gass’s birthday post to him on Instagram. But no official reunion or tour has been announced.
